    There are loads of different ones. The most famous one is the mutated version of p53. p53 - Wikipedia, the free encyclopedia Any protein which is responsible for preventing cell death (apoptosis) which has been up regulated for any reason (usually some sort of mutation in it or one of it's controlling proteins) can be cancerous.

    Also mutation in genes for proteins which promote apoptosis causing them to be less active will be oncogenic.

    Usually you need more than one mutation to occur in a cells genes in order to cause it to become cancerous. So you'd need an increase in some growth signals and a knock out or attenuation of an apoptotic protein. This means that tumours are generally clonal in origin. They occur when one cell manages to accrue enough mutations without them being spotted and fixed.

    This is why you are not a giant cancerous lump- because you need several mutations. However if you were heterogeneous for a mutated version of say, p53, then you would have a much higher chance of getting cancers as this will be one less mutation you would require to happen spontaneously.

    Also p53 is responsible for the regulation of many other important regulatory proteins in the cell cycle - read the wikipedia entry for more detail.

    Right I have not worked with mammalian cells myself; I have only used Yeast and bacteria cells as I am not a microbiologist. However this is my understanding of the HeLa cell line.

    It is a immortalised cell line that was transformed by the Human Papillomavirus (HPV). They can divide indefinitely in vitro provided they have the correct culture conditions.
